Check out the new Glass City Riverwalk Bend Bridge on the cover of Aspire Magazine, the biggest concrete bridge magazine! As part of the Glass City Riverwalk, the new Bend Bridge is helping reshape Toledo’s waterfront, connecting communities with a structure as functional as it is visually striking. Our team provided engineering design for this 303-ft-long pedestrian bridge, which features a continuous cast-in-place concrete slab, seven flowing spans and six sculptural V-shaped piers. Designed with both performance and aesthetics in mind, the bridge includes curved geometry, stainless-steel railings with embedded LED lighting and a glass-seeded concrete deck that gives a nod to Toledo’s rich Glass City history.
We’ve officially broken ground in Penfield, NY! 🚧 Colliers Engineering & Design is thrilled to be working with the Town of Penfield on the rehabilitation of the Clark House, a locally-recognized historic landmark and a new 5,800 s.f. Town Lodge. Located at Shadow Pines, the Event Space takes full advantage of the park views, with windows offering natural light and an exterior patio. The new facility will be available for members of the community to rent for wedding receptions, parties and other gatherings. Our team is proud to have provided the Architecture, Civil/Site, Landscape Architecture, Interior Design and M/E/P Engineering design services. A new connection is taking shape in Ann Arbor, MI! Our team led the feasibility study and full design of a new underpass beneath the MDOT/Amtrak tracks, bringing a long-needed, safe crossing to the Border-to-Border Trail near Barton Nature Area and Bandemer Park. This underpass was constructed during a 48-hour, nonstop operation earlier this month. Using a “cut and cover” method, crews installed a box culvert tunnel during a tightly coordinated rail outage to minimize disruptions on this high-speed rail corridor. We’re proud to have delivered this transformational design in partnership with Wade Trim along with support from OHM Advisors and SMEUSA as our design subconsultants. What happens when 340 years of history meets cutting-edge technology? You get the Tombstone Explorer, an interactive GIS web app that uncovers the hidden stories of Gloria Dei (Old Swedes’) Church in Philadelphia. With the help of Ground Penetrating Radar, historic maps, and a passion for preservation, our GIS intern Rachel Townsend, PSM and GIS Department Manager, Julia Wolanski, PSM, GISP have digitized the church’s graveyard like never before.
